Del Piero convinced Juventus title tilt back on

Juventus captain Alex del Piero is convinced their Scudetto tilt is back on after the hiding they gave Sampdoria in midweek. Juve face Napoli this weekend on the back of their 5-1 victory over Samp.

"The game against Sampdoria makes us look to the future with great optimism, the team has given its best and the result rewards the performance, the work and the play against a very difficult opponent," Del Piero said.

"And now onwards with Napoli. I have celebrated from the stands, but it's too soon. I want to do it on the pitch with my team-mates!

"Moreover, the three points against Sampdoria accompany a very important moment for the club."

On the change of president, with Jean-Claude Blanc succeeding Giovanni Cobolli Gigli, Del Piero added: "I would like to send back these words, and give a big thanks to him for what he has done in these difficult times, for having fought at our side to achieve the best results and helping us come out from the most difficult period in our history, and for having personally supported me in the last three years.

"Blanc will succeed him. He has also been with us since Serie B, and he'll know how to inherit Cobolli Gigli's position, uniting the role of President with the others he has held up until now."
